Difference Partners

Established in 2021 and headquartered in New York, Difference Partners is an early-stage investment firm dedicated to supporting companies that develop innovative solutions for individuals with neurodiversity conditions such as autism, ADHD, and dyslexia.

Fable

Series A in 2022
Fable Tech Labs Inc. is a Toronto-based software company founded in 2018 that specializes in enhancing digital accessibility for individuals with disabilities. Its platform connects researchers, designers, and developers with users who have disabilities, allowing businesses to test and refine their online products. By leveraging feedback from individuals using assistive technology, Fable helps clients gain insights into the user experience and create customized reports aimed at improving digital accessibility. The platform offers flexible monthly plans, enabling product developers to receive consistent feedback across various assistive technologies, browsers, and devices. Fable's mission is to support the creation of accessible digital products, addressing the needs of over one billion people living with disabilities.

Goally

Venture Round in 2021
Goally is a tablet-based system and accompanying software that helps neurodivergent children develop executive functioning skills and independence. The platform combines a distraction-free tablet with therapist-approved applications for daily routines, emotional regulation, and communication, supported by progress tracking, parental controls, and parent coaching. The system uses preset routines, interactive videos, visual cues, and gentle audio to guide children through activities, while data-driven insights help families and therapists tailor progression plans. Founded in 2015 and based in Boulder, Colorado, Goally aims to improve collaboration between parents and children and support skill development through a science-based approach and device-enabled motivation.
